Teledyne unveils MultiTox MOS

New MultiTox MOS detector supported by the Telecapteur calibration management software

Teledyne Gas & Flame Detection has unveiled the MultiTox MOS Detector to detect Hydrogen Sulfide (H₂S) in extreme and challenging conditions for safe and smooth operations of industrial plant.

The Multitox, DG-TT7-S (Type D), from Teledyne Oldham Simtronics, provides best-in-class support when H₂S is a constant threat, it added.

By utilising the latest solid-state Metal Oxide Semiconductor (MOS) technology, inside a rugged and durable detector head, Teledyne enables H₂S to be detected easily, without the risk of poisoning, whilst providing industry leading sensor life of up to 10 years and an extended five years warranty as standard.

This, combined with the Telecapteur Asset Management Software, being developed in partnership with ADNOC, enables automatic visualisation of key information, including instant access to historical calibration data, enabling quick and accurate analysis instead of relying on slower paper-based processes.

Furthermore, the company stated that the software simplifies calibration by reducing the number of operators required from two to one, decreasing OPEX spend ($) and ensuring your assets remain fully operational for longer.

Supported by Software

Summary of major advantages: It’s ideal for desert and arctic environments; has a durable sensor with latest MOS technology, with no cross interference and has an enhanced sensor life (up to 10 years) with five-year warranty as standard. The product has no shelf life limitations; has rugged and durable stainless-steel casing; magnet configuration with calibration capabilities; calibration – zero & adjustment and configuration – Relay & Outputs. With simple one-man calibration capabilities; it sports Hart version 7; has a large and multicolour display; is digitisation compatible with Telecapteur software; extremely stable zero; has fastest Response & Recovery Time; and highest Target Gas Specificity.

Teledyne Gas and Flame detection provides a portfolio of fixed and portable industrial gas and flame detection instruments used in a variety of industries including petrochemical, power generation, oil & gas, food & beverage, mining and waste water treatment.

The Oldham, Simtronics, GMI and Detcon brands bring together over 100 years of industry experience across a wide range of standard products and customized solutions. These rugged trace gas analyzers feature fast response time, intrinsically-safe sensors and satisfy multiple international certification standards.
